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
469 1022332 7815332 2256076824 7804148327
6671 26594181 1881183
6671 26594181 1881183
7053 9102114926 5555
All about undefined
Interested in learning more?
6671 26594181 1881183
7053 9102114926 5555
See more
46958707 90494635
5559614 185575 3860708 1143283
See more
45 993599369 857526608
9487845693 79 13168 81 859774
See more